Garg’s textbook excels in this regard. Each chapter typically begins with a clear, point-wise explanation of the theory. This is immediately followed by solved numerical problems. These solved examples are instrumental in teaching students how to apply formulas—whether calculating the slope of a budget line or determining equilibrium price. Furthermore, the book places a heavy emphasis on diagrams. In microeconomics, graphs are a language of their own. Garg provides step-by-step graphical representations for concepts such as the shift in demand curves, the movement along the supply curve, and price floor/ceiling determinations. This visual learning aid caters to diverse learning styles and helps students retain information more effectively than text alone. sandeep garg microeconomics class 11
